I cut out several of Lori Whitlock's Flip Flap cards,
but I didn't cut the card bases - just the decorative pieces.
A while back I found a way to make these cards
in a much simpler way. Is simpler a word? It is now.
Instead of cutting out the card base
(which is confusing to me to figure out which way it folds),
I fold a regular A2 size card,
then fold the front cover back onto itself.
I add the card decorative pieces
only attaching the center overlapping piece
on the left of the folded front cover.
I'm telling you - it's so much less frustrating and easier this way!
